Output 6269416a0cc21d7bebf96de0f4bcd28eb135673896852591cef5001370812e42:1

value
158551
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bb186cf13e54e3b7266e24acd9520176fc4b4db OP_EQUAL
address
3MieaKSpNnTHcEsQhDkwQfzLShJmU4Gq1c
transaction
6269416a0cc21d7bebf96de0f4bcd28eb135673896852591cef5001370812e42
confirmations
458911
spent
true